Huang Licheng: Significant increase in long positions for BTC and ETH

CryptoJie News reports that, according to HyperInsight, an on-chain and derivatives tracking platform, high-profile trader Huang Licheng has significantly increased his Bitcoin long position. His total BTC long exposure is currently about $14.5 million, with leverage exceeding 40x. Data shows that his average entry price is close to $76,357, while his liquidation/exit price is about $72,904.5, meaning that a drop of roughly 4.5%–5% from his entry price would be enough to liquidate his margin and trigger a forced liquidation. Huang Licheng is also running an Ethereum long position worth about $23.3 million, with leverage of 25x. His latest entry price is approximately $2,311.63, and his liquidation threshold is close to $2,202.7, leaving him with less than a 4.7% buffer. Previous reports indicated that Huang Licheng steadily increased his Ethereum long exposure during March and April and had held thousands of ETH with 25x leverage. Most recently, Phemex emphasized that he placed substantial profit-taking orders between $2,365 and $2,425, while also running the largest ETH long on Hyperliquid valued at about $32.8 million.
